There is a bond of unity and under- standing that leads to mysticism -and of their graciousness. All questions were answered direct- ly and without evasion, no mat- ter which one of the family I addressed. THEY KNOW HEBREW Yaltah, the youngest and 14 years of age, insisted on telling the Interviewer she looked Ital- ian, and this led immediately into the questions closest to the heart, i. e. Hebrew, the Pales- tinian orchestra and matters pertaining to the Dickstein Im- migration Bill, which will affect foreign artists if it comes into effect. The elder Menuhins and Ye- hudi know Hebrew, and they all speak Italian, French, German, Spanish, Russian and English. Yehudi was born in New York City and later the family mov- ed to San Francisco, where Hephzibah and Yaltah were born. The Palestinian Orchestra, which Toscanini directed re- cently, was then brought up. Mother Menuhin, with Yehudi nodding assent, ventured that they were interested in the or- chestra in a national way, and in this way would be glad to contribute towards it. They made this statement in a broad sense. The Dickstein Immigration Bill was the closest topic to Yehudi and the Menuhin fam- ily In general. Said Yehudi: "I am strongly opposed to the Dickstein Bill, as it is so un- American and interferes with the American birthright of fair play. In Europe they give all American artists a chance, any artist gets a hearing, why should they bar European art- ists in America?" Nevertheless. the Jewish population there has doubled dur- ing the last 10 years, growing from 3,882 to 7,969. Emek Zebulun and Emek Jen- reel, founded by the Palestine Foundation Fund and the Jewish National Fund cover an area not adapted to intensive cultivation. Only recently have water borings there been successful. Neverthe- less the population of the exist- settlements grew by 28 old ing 67 per cent. The 107 settlements founded in the last 10 years now have a population of 19,420, i. e. they account for 29 per cent of the total increase during the period under review. The 96 settlements established before 1927 show an increase of 48,037 people or 71 per cent of the total growth. One hundred ten settlements of the total of 203 are on Jewish National Fund land.
